Sounds of the Past: Musical History of Playground Recording Studios
Thursday, October 2
6 p.m.

Built in Valparaiso in 1969, PRS produced numerous artists from a wide variety of musical backgrounds including many R&B legends.  Through its variety of record labels, PRS has recorded the sounds of the south, the soul of the Gulf Coast and the beat that drives the region!
 
Join Playground Recording Studios (PRS) owner Jim Lancaster for a through a music history as he presents never before seen photographs and original recordings by early talent in Northwest Florida.
